Mr. Michael Vick, speaking from the vantage point of someone your own age, you had your entire life and career ahead of you. From what I have read about you, it seems you had a rather rough childhood, being part of a financially disadvantaged family and growing up in a public housing project. I imagine you filtered much of your discontent and struggles into your football career because you completed high school as an accomplished football player, and went on to play ball at Virginia Tech on a full scholarship. After two years at Virginia Tech you entered the NFL draft as the number one pick of the 2001 season and selected by the Atlanta Falcons.

Maybe your instant “star-status” in high school and college caused you believe that you were invincible and entitled, or maybe you thought dogfighting would be a reasonable solution to diversifying your income. Whatever the case may be, instead of being appreciative of your NFL career, and reflective of the struggles you had overcome to make it as a professional football player, you chose to greedily invest your money in dogfighting. I am sure the dollar signs in your eyes were one of the major factors in your creation of Bad Newz Kennels, and it may be true that you never actually put money on any of the fights, but why did you have to kill the dogs?

It is despicable enough that you were profiting from the violence of forcing two dogs to tear one another apart, but it is incomprehensibly worse that you took part in the violence by taking it upon yourself to end the lives of those dogs you deemed unfit to fight.
